About The Artwork

Repurposed bits of older oil paintings create new forms. Found images find their way into the art. Color and pattern are transfer printed onto the canvas. The transformation of these materials embodies my idea of life as constantly changing and evolving in ways we can’t anticipate or even imagine until they happen. Here an imaginary surreal landscape pulses with antic vitality. I hope viewers will find pleasure and humor in this fanciful image. Mixed media on canvas.

Born and raised in New York City, attending the High School of Music and Art and having access to the rich cultural resources of NYC changed my life. I graduated with honors from the City College, and received an MA in Art History from Columbia University. After relocating to the Philadelphia area, I taught art history at Rosemont College and Villanova University and earned a four-year certificate from the Pennsylvania Academy of Fine Arts. Eventually I gave up the classroom for the studio, and am currently creating mixed media work, employing collage and transfer print techniques on canvas, wood panels, and paper. There have been many solo shows and group shows over the years; locally, nationally and internationally, and my work can be found in both public and private collections. It was a great privilege to spend time as an artist in residence at the Virginia Center for the Creative Arts, and at the Ucross Foundation in Wyoming. My work is on the cover of Contemporary Poets, from Chelsea House Press, is included in Quotable Women, published by Running Press of Philadelphia, and has been published in Philadelphia Stories magazine. I am an active member of the Women’s Caucus for Art, DaVinci Art Alliance, and InLiquidart, and maintain a social media presence on Instagram and Facebook.
